A beautifully maintained two-bedroom period terrace bursting with character and original features, ideally positioned on Green Street.
This charming home retains a wealth of period details including cast iron fireplaces, picture rails, ceiling coving, UPVC sash windows, and stripped timber doors, offering a warm and timeless feel throughout. The layout includes an entrance hallway, two generous reception rooms, kitchen, bathroom and two good sized bedrooms. Outside, the property enjoys a low-maintenance York stone courtyard garden with a brick outbuilding.
Green Street is a quiet, established location within walking distance of the town centre, local parks, and excellent transport links - a perfect choice for those seeking a characterful home in a convenient setting.
